From St. Paul's Parish Church, Leith, Edinburgh. Conducted by the Minister, the Rev. David R. Easton
Many people say that they would commit themselves to the service of Jesus Christ if they could be ' convinced ' about him. Is Christian belief possible for everyone? What does it mean to ' be convinced '? What is likely to clinch the matter for you? Jesus challenges you to find out.
